lyrics

I stare across the water at the coming of the rain.
The birds sweep south beyond the river and then turn north again.
And if you let me follow, I swear I will not stare as the sun lights up your charcoal eyes and the sorrow that we share.

Can you hear my heart sing as we sway with uncertain intentions?
Can I lay in your arms?

There's a land we long for. It's written in our eyes.
Where no flags fly to keep us fearful,
And no one tells us why we're still out here searching
while others have not come.
Can we find our home in love? It's all we need. It's where we come from.

Can you hear my heart sing as we sway with uncertain intentions?
Can I lay in your arms?
